Beretta 92FS Compact 9mm Pistol
Description:
The Beretta 92 series of semiautomatic pistols operates on a short recoil, delayed blowback system, which yields; faster cycle times, exceptional accuracy and greater reliability. Double/Single action provides a very safe and time proven design. Ambidextrous controls such as safety/decocker and reversible magazine release. 13-round capacity steel magazines are durable and drop-free when the magazine button is depressed, even when empty. Chrome-lined barrels and durable finish provide extreme corrosion resistance, as well as ease of cleaning.
Made in Italy
Specifications:
Caliber: 9mm
Action: Double/Single
Safety: Ambidextrous Safety/Decocker
Barrel Length: 4.25"
Magazine Capacity: 13
Sights: 3-Dot
Weight: 33.3 oz
Color: Matte Black
